# Artifact Signing — RemindRx Nightly Job

The RemindRx appointment reminder job ships as a signed container built nightly. The scheduler refuses unsigned images, so if the build fails verification, reminders won't go out and the clinic dashboards alert within an hour. To re-sign manually, pull the latest image, run the signing wrapper in `ops/sign.sh`, and push. If verification errors persist, confirm you're using the active key, shown below.

deploy key for kagup-bawig: bky9_ZMq28eTw9

Ticket: Missed pick-up — quarterly stock-count ledger

Heads up, dispatch: the courier never showed at Marwick Storage yesterday for the Q3 stock-count ledger. Denna at the counting room waited until close and finally locked it back in the cage. This thing feeds Finarro's quarter-end review, so we can't let it slip again. Please reslot the run for tomorrow morning, first window, and flag it priority. Denna will have it wrapped and logged at the side desk. The hand-over instruction for the courier is as follows.

drop instructions, hahip-badug: the quenox ralath courier leaves the kaseth fraiel rusiel tameth belys istdor ralion giliel ledger at gate 7830 under passcode 165413

TICKET: Cron drift on reconcile jobs — misconfigured env

Summary for weekly sync: the Tallyhook reconcile cron drifted ~40 min nightly. Root cause: the scheduler pod was reading a stale env file missing the scheduler auth setting, so jobs fell back to the unauthenticated queue with lower priority.

Fix is staged. Remaining action: update /srv/tallyhook/cron.env on both scheduler nodes and restart. Add this line to the env file:

secret setting of tajof-bahif: COURIER_KEY3=65d

Title: Sentry probes flap on Harborline LB when plugins delay startup. Plugins that register hooks in Driftwell's init phase block the health endpoint past the 5s probe timeout; the balancer marks the node down and drains traffic mid-warmup. Workaround: defer heavy setup to the post-ready callback. Fix lands in the next Driftwell minor; plugin authors should not raise the probe timeout themselves. Repro steps attached. To correlate your failing instance with our logs, quote the build token below.

session token of kahog-bahif = htk9_f63daec35